Search intent categorization

Search intent is basically the why behind someone’s search. What they’re really hoping to find. To figure out if a keyword is right for your business. And how to actually rank for it, you need to understand what the person searching for it wants. There are four main types of search intent:
  • Navigational – they’re looking for a specific website
  • Informational – they want to learn something.
  • Commercial – they’re comparing options.
  • Transactional – they’re ready to buy

When you know this it helps you create content that matches what people are after.

Keyword difficulty & Opportunity analysis

Not all keywords are created equal. Some are way harder to rank for than others. Keyword Difficulty means how tough it is to rank in Google’s top 10 results for a specific search term. Personal Keyword Difficulty is even more specific. It tells you how hard it would be for your website to rank for that keyword.
It’s usually smart to go after keywords with lower difficulty. Why? Because you’ll have a better chance of ranking higher. This way, you can actually see results from your SEO efforts. By analyzing both keyword difficulty and potential opportunity, you can focus on the terms that give you the best shot at ranking. And actually getting clicks.

Keyword Mapping

Keyword mapping means making sure the right keywords go on the right pages of your website. Every page on your website should have a purpose. And a keyword (or set of keywords) that matches what people are searching for. When you match a keyword to the page that best answers the searcher’s intent, you're more likely to rank well on Google. It also helps you stay organized. Instead of using the same keyword all over your website, which can confuse search engines, keyword mapping lets you plan which keyword belongs where. This way, you can create or optimize super-relevant content.

Why Long-Tail Keywords Matter?

Long-tail keywords are longer, more specific phrases people type into Google. Like “best shoes to play football” instead of just “shoes.”
Each of these keywords doesn’t get a vast number of searches on its own, but together, they make up most of what people search on Google. The best part? These keywords are usually easier to rank for because there’s less competition. And since they’re so specific, the people searching them are often closer to taking action/ Basically, long-tail keywords bring you visitors who actually want what you’re offering.
There are also way more long-tail keywords out there compared to short, general ones. That means you have more chances to find the right audience and get in front of them.

Keyword Mapping for Smarter SEO Execution

Keyword mapping is an innovative SEO technique. It’s where we assign specific keywords to specific pages on your website. We also keep track of everything in a document (called a keyword map) so nothing gets missed.
The main goal? Make sure each keyword matches the page that best answers what someone is looking for when they search that term. Why does this matter? Because when a page is focused on one keyword and clearly answers what the user wants. It has a much better chance of ranking high on Google.
It also helps your overall site. Here’s how:

  • It keeps your website well-organized and easy for search engines to understand.
  • It helps you rank for more keywords by avoiding overlap between pages.
  • It makes sure Google knows exactly which page to show in search results.

If multiple pages on your website target the same keyword, Google can get confused. This can hurt your chances of ranking. Keyword mapping prevents that.
By mapping each keyword to its most relevant page (or creating a new one when needed), you can better match what your audience is searching for. You can avoid competing with your own content. You can also spot missing content and new opportunities. Yes , it takes a bit of effort. But it saves much time later and keeps your SEO strategy strong in the long run.
